Plane struck by lightning flying into Ketchikan

Summary by KRBD
Alaska Airlines jets sit outside Seattle-Tacoma International Airport in 2008 (Creative Commons image by Minnaert) Lightning struck an Alaska Airlines plane yesterday traveling from Sitka to Ketchikan, shortly after departure.  Pat Kehoe was on the flight. She said there was a bright flash of light in the cabin, but otherwise, everything felt pretty ordinary.  “The lights in the cabin flickered just a little bit and then we just kept going on ou…
